When I started out as a PC consultant a year and half a go I was a single mom, My first few host were family and friends so they understood that Makayla would come with me. But then I asked around church for any girls that were interested in earing a few extra dollars so I could do shows. Now we don't' do that anymore because my hubby just watches her.

That is my story... now what worked for me might not work for her... I would talk to her about how often she would like to do cooking shows, ask her if she has any goals that she wants to meet. Once she answers those questions you can kinda base on what she says what your response is. If she is worried about baby sitting... talk to her about people within her church watching her babies for a couple of hours.

Don't be nervous when calling. You have something great to offer everyone you call. It's about what you have for them, whether it's customer service, job opportunity, or a way to entertain their friends and earn free items. The more you practice the better you'll get. Keep practicing!
